Abstract
    This study reports the first occurrence of the cheilostome bryozoan Margaretta cereoides (Ellis and Solander 1786) from Ras Juddi (Pasni) on the Makran coast, Balochistan, Northern Arabian Sea. Specimens were collected from the intertidal zone between December 2021 and October 2022. Taxonomic examination confirmed the identity of the species based on diagnostic skeletal features observed under light microscopy and scanning electron microscopy. Previously known from the Mediterranean and Atlantic, this record represents a significant extension of the species’ known range and the first report of the genus Margaretta and family Margarettidae in Pakistan, extending the species’ known range to the Northern Arabian Sea. This finding highlights the underexplored diversity of bryozoans in Pakistan and underscores the importance of continued taxonomic surveys in the region.
